smart_alex wrote:this is the best scavenging I have ever seen. Really cool stuff here dude and the way it looks so close to the real thing just blows me away.
Thanks for the compliment.
It's all just a matter of getting into an Orky Mindset. Every part provides the Mekanik with a problem that needs to be solved, and it's just a matter of coming up with a solution with the parts on hand..
Although I must admit, I'm beggining to feel like MacGuyver with Plasticard and Bic Pens
-------------
I didn't have more than 10 minutes all weekend to dedicate to modelling, but I got two new Kopta Chasis built and I'll try to post the 1st draft templates here for anyone instersted in trying them later tonight. They share alot of the same parts, but one has a cockpit similar to a Sentinel, kinda like the first one I built ealier in the thread, but not quite the same, and the second one has a cockpit more like the illustration on the Deffkopta page in the new codex.
